Hi all,

Building a new SBR, and intend to use 11.5" Bushmaster barrel assembly with basic RRA 6 pos. telestock. Don´t know weight of the buffer ( no markings ) but which buffer should i use ? Normal, H1 or H2.  Also intend to put Noveskes KX 3 to it´s nose, then how about these buffers weight´s....Thank´s in advance

I'd go with the H-buffer, Beercan. This is the one that came in a factory 11.5" set-up, and it stands to reason it would be a good start with your build.

I think anything heavier (ie H2, Hx, 9mm) would be an intential tweak to either influence cyclic rate, or solve some problem - if one came up.

The blank buffer is the standard carbine buffer, and may well serve your purpose. I just haven't used one with the 11.5 to say.

Start with a standard buffer.  the only reason to upgrade buffers (IMHO) is if the gun doesn't function quite right with the stock weight one.  

I think the 'H-buffer' has taken on a mystique far beyond what it really does.

I built the same type SBR, 11.5", all BM parts.
I asked BM about the buffer weight. They replied saying if it was a SA only, the standard buffer would work just fine and it does.
